The Trial of the Chicago 7

The Trial of the Chicago 7 is the story of seven or so people on trial facing charges surrounding a riot at the 1968 Democratic National Convention in Chicago, Illinois. Written and directed by Aaron Sorkin and starring Eddie Redmayne, Sacha Baron Cohen, Joseph Grodon-Levitt, Alex Sharp, Yahya Abdul-Mateen and a cast of great actors that you've enjoyed in other films but never learned thier names, this movie is techically very well done. The Platform and Snowpiercer

The Platform (2019) or El hoyo in its original Spanish release is a film where the prison system looks a little different from what we are used to... its two people to a cell, one cell per floor and 2 minutes a day to eat. We compare and contrast the vertical class systems the emerge to the horizontal class system on the train of Snowpiercer, another movie where food is scare and survival is hardest for those at the end of the line. Independent Films with guest Director Paul Kyriazi

Mike and Mike talk independent films and then are joined by the director of Forbidden Power Paul Kyriazi. Paul talks a lot about the behind the scenes of making movies from financing to picking collaborators and why even though the barriers to making a movie are more manageable than they have ever been, you'd still better love the movie that you are trying to make!
